everytime I connect my ONE to the computer and HOME launches, it keeps telling me to download the US Retail Store POI. I thought it downloads and installs?

Why does it keep telling me to download it then? (along with QuickGPSFix)
 
You know, I'm having that same problem with HOME 2. It keeps saying there is an update for my Retail Stores, Dunkin Donuts, and Baskin Robbins everytime I connect.
 
The same happened to me with my refurb 910. HOME kepted asking me to download the Speed Cameras for Europe. Just ignored them and it went away.
 
Actually what I did was just delete it using HOME and re-downloaded it and now it doesn't show my POI's needing updates.

What I did was when installing HOME 2, I choose the option to keep my old version of HOME 1.5 so I have two versions of the application.

When I use HOME 2, I don't get any updates to QuickGPSFix as the update screen always times out for me.

When I launch HOME 1.5, I immediately get the QuickGPSFix and my sat lock seems to be fast again.
